They say the "cold weather" doesn't make the EHD (bug) as active and that the extremely hot and dry weather we had last year really added to the problem. You're right, in certain areas of Washington, Greene and Fayette counties numerous deer could be seen and smelled. The deer that were affected were usually found around ponds or water. The biologists say that the EHD disease occurs every year and usually only affects only a handful of deer but last year (2007) the weather was extremely hot and dry later into the year and into hunting season that the bug was not killed off due to an early or regular frost.
